Key Words Percutaneous transhepatic intravascular biopsy; Portal vein tumor thrombosis; Gastroscope biopsy forceps; Pancreatic neuroendocrine neoplasms; Case report
Core Tip Endoscopic ultrasound-guided fine-needle aspiration or percutaneous biopsy of pancreatic neuroendocrine neoplasms patients can be impeded by gastric varices and poor access windows. In this patient, we faced the challenge of obtaining biopsy of the pancreatic mass which had invaded the portal vein. We performed a percutaneous transportal biopsy of the portal vein tumor thrombosis using a gastroscope biopsy forceps. Our experience suggests that gastroscope biopsy forceps is a viable alternative to obtain biopsy in the portal vein system. Our work expands the use of diagnostic transhepatic portal catheterization. This method may also help prevent repeated liver puncture, reducing the risk of complications.
